How they compare
Australia currently reports 0.0972 units per square kilometre against 0.0049 units per square kilometre in Greenland, a difference of 0.0923 units per square kilometre.
That makes Australia's figure about 19.9 times Greenland's.
Across all 63 years both countries report, Australia has been ahead every year.
Australia ranks 215th and Greenland ranks 216th of 216 countries.
Australia has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
